    San Mateo County READS is an adult literacy program that provides free one-on-one tutoring and small group instruction to adults who want to improve their basic reading and writing skills. READS works with anyone who is 16 years or older, is functionally proficient in English, and who is not enrolled in a formal educational setting. Adult learners meet with their trained volunteer tutor 2-3 hours a week in a reliable, safe and caring learning environment. Tutoring services are available in all of our San Mateo County Library communities.*

    • San Mateo County Library communities include: Atherton, Belmont, Brisbane, East Palo Alto, Foster City Library, Half Moon Bay, Millbrae, Pacifica, Portola Valley, San Carlos and Woodside. For all other cities in San Mateo County, please contact your local library to ask about their adult literacy program, or call 1-888-SOS-READ.
